Route Description
Everything you need to know about the corridor Long Beach - Campeche
The logistics corridor between Long Beach, California, and Campeche, Mexico, represents a vital trade route connecting the United States to the Yucatán Peninsula. This cross-border corridor spans approximately 3,137 kilometers and serves as a critical link for companies transporting goods between North America's major ports and Mexico's growing industrial centers. The route facilitates the movement of diverse cargo types, from manufacturing components to consumer goods, supporting the economic integration between both nations.
The economic significance of this corridor is substantial, connecting Long Beach's major port complex—one of the busiest container ports in the United States—with Campeche's developing industrial sector. This route serves companies in automotive, electronics, agricultural products, and retail industries, enabling efficient supply chain operations. The corridor particularly benefits manufacturers and distributors who require reliable full truckload (FTL) transportation services to move large volumes of goods between these strategic locations.
Transportation infrastructure along this corridor includes major interstate highways in the United States, such as I-10, which transitions into Mexican Federal Highways 180 and 180D. Key border crossings at Tijuana or other strategic points ensure smooth cross-border operations. Origin
Long Beach
Long Beach, California, serves as a strategic logistics hub on the West Coast of the United States, anchored by the Port of Long Beach—one of the largest and most advanced container ports in the country. The city's proximity to major distribution centers, manufacturing facilities, and the extensive Southern California transportation network makes it an ideal origin point for freight transportation. Long Beach's economy is driven by international trade, aerospace, healthcare, and technology sectors, creating consistent demand for reliable freight services to move goods across North America.
Destination
Campeche, located on the Gulf coast of Mexico's Yucatán Peninsula, is strategically positioned as a gateway to Mexico's southeastern region. The city's port and developing industrial infrastructure support growing sectors including oil and gas, tourism, agriculture, and manufacturing. Campeche's economic development has created increased demand for efficient logistics solutions to connect with major markets in the United States. The region's transportation network, including highways connecting to Mérida and other key cities, facilitates the distribution of goods throughout the Yucatán Peninsula and beyond.
